STRETCH PREFERRED STOCK ANALYSIS

Strategy's perpetual preferred stock, known as STRC or Stretch, has fallen below 95 cents on the dollar, reflecting market concerns about the company's financial position and the broader cryptocurrency market environment. This price level represents a discount to par value and indicates investor uncertainty about the instrument's risk profile.

The preferred stock was issued by Strategy, formerly known as MicroStrategy, as part of its capital structure transformation. The company has historically been known as the largest publicly traded holder of Bitcoin, with its corporate treasury strategy focused on accumulating the cryptocurrency. The preferred stock offering provided an alternative source of capital to support this strategy.

Recent developments have pressured STRC pricing. Strategy disclosed the sale of 32 Bitcoin for approximately 2.5 million dollars to fund dividend payments on the preferred stock. This marks the company's first disclosed net Bitcoin disposal in four years, raising questions about the sustainability of the Bitcoin accumulation strategy and the company's cash flow position.

Michael Saylor, Strategy's Executive Chairman, has emphasized the company's commitment to making STRC the best credit instrument in the world. This statement reflects the company's intention to maintain the preferred stock as a core component of its capital structure, with reliable dividend payments supported by various funding sources, including potential Bitcoin sales when necessary.

The preferred stock structure provides certain protections for investors, including priority over common equity in dividend payments and liquidation scenarios. However, the instrument remains subordinate to debt obligations and is dependent on the company's overall financial health. The discount to par reflects market assessment of these credit considerations.

Cryptocurrency market volatility directly impacts Strategy's financial position and the value of STRC. As the company's Bitcoin holdings represent a significant portion of its asset base, declines in Bitcoin prices affect balance sheet strength and the perceived security of preferred stock dividends.

Trading dynamics for STRC reflect limited liquidity typical of preferred stock issues. Price movements may be amplified by relatively thin trading volumes, creating volatility that can exceed fundamental changes in credit quality. Institutional holders likely dominate the investor base, with retail participation relatively limited.

Comparison to other preferred stocks in the technology and cryptocurrency sectors provides context for STRC valuation. The discount to par suggests investors require additional yield compensation for perceived risks associated with Strategy's business model and cryptocurrency exposure.

The company's ability to maintain preferred dividend payments will be critical for STRC price recovery. Consistent execution of its funding strategy, including selective Bitcoin sales when necessary, could support investor confidence. Conversely, any indication of funding stress would likely pressure prices further.

Regulatory considerations may affect STRC trading and Strategy's operations. As a publicly traded company with significant cryptocurrency exposure, Strategy faces evolving accounting, tax, and securities regulations. Changes in regulatory treatment of Bitcoin or corporate treasury policies could impact the investment thesis.

Looking forward, STRC price performance will depend on Bitcoin market conditions, Strategy's financial management, and broader credit market sentiment. The current discount to par may represent an opportunity for investors with positive views on Bitcoin's long-term prospects and Strategy's execution capabilities. However, the instrument's complexity and risk profile require careful due diligence.
